Hi @yuanAIhan the instructions to build Kokkos Kernels can be found on our here wiki. In general here are the steps to follow:
- git clone [email protected]:kokkos/kokkos.git
- build and install Kokkos (needs to be done outside Kokkos source directory), see the procedure below (${KOKKOS_PATH} is the path to the Kokkos source directory while ${KOKKOS_INSTALL} is the path to the Kokkos installation directory which you need later to build Kokkos Kernels)
cmake -D CMAKE_CXX_COMPILER:STRING="g++" \
-D CMAKE_CXX_STANDARD:STRING="14" \
-D CMAKE_INSTALL_PREFIX:PATH=${KOKKOS_INSTALL} \
-D Kokkos_ENABLE_SERIAL:BOOL=ON \
-D Kokkos_ENABLE_TESTS:BOOL=OFF \
-D Kokkos_ENABLE_EXAMPLES:BOOL=OFF \
${KOKKOS_PATH}
make install -j
- git clone [email protected]:kokkos/kokkos-kernels.git
- build and install Kokkos Kernels with tests and examples enabled, here ${KOKKOS_INSTALL} is the same as in step 2. and ${KOKKOSKERNELS_PATH} is the path to the source code of Kokkos Kernels.
cmake -D CMAKE_CXX_COMPILER:STRING="g++" \
-D CMAKE_CXX_STANDARD:STRING="14" \
-D Kokkos_DIR:PATH="${KOKKOS_INSTALL}/lib/cmake/Kokkos" \
-D KokkosKernels_ENABLE_TESTS:BOOL=ON \
-D KokkosKernels_ENABLE_EXAMPLES:BOOL=ON \
${KOKKOSKERNELS_PATH}
If this does not work, please post the output of the cmake
configuration steps so we can see what went wrong.

Just to have things setup cleanly based on your above cmake command I would do something like:
mkdir /home/akkcm/kokkos-kernels/build
cd /home/akkcm/kokkos-kernels/build
cmake -D CMAKE_CXX_COMPILER:STRING="g++"
-D Kokkos_DIR:PATH="/home/akkcm/kokkos/kokkos/install/lib/cmake/Kokkos"
-D KokkosKernels_ENABLE_TESTS:BOOL=ON
-D KokkosKernels_ENABLE_EXAMPLES:BOOL=ON
/home/akkcm/kokkos-kernels/kokkos-kernels
make -j

Sure, if you need to install the library and to later link an application against it, add -D CMAKE_INSTALL_PREFIX:PATH=/home/akkcm/kokkos-kernels/install
and the following after the build is performed:
mkdir /home/akkcm/kokkos-kernels/install
cd /home/akkcm/kokkos-kernels/install
make install -j
Note that it's not necessary to build the tests and examples.

@ArindamK92 You need the MatrixMarket header line. With this file, it works for me:
%%MatrixMarket matrix coordinate real general
3 3 4
1 2
1 3
2 1
3 1

@ArindamK92 Oh, I don't think your build actually has OpenMP enabled. My build has Serial and OpenMP both enabled, and it prints
Host Parallel Execution Space:
KOKKOS_ENABLE_OPENMP: yes
OpenMP Atomics:
KOKKOS_ENABLE_OPENMP_ATOMICS: no
OpenMP Runtime Configuration:
Kokkos::OpenMP thread_pool_topology[ 1 x 1 x 1 ]
Host Serial Execution Space:
KOKKOS_ENABLE_SERIAL: yes
Serial Atomics:
KOKKOS_ENABLE_SERIAL_ATOMICS: no
but yours just prints
Host Serial Execution Space:
KOKKOS_ENABLE_SERIAL: yes
Serial Atomics:
KOKKOS_ENABLE_SERIAL_ATOMICS: yes
So if you want to get running with your current build, pass --serial 1
instead of --openmp 1
(the "1" in serial doesn't mean anything, it just needs to be nonzero). If you really do want OpenMP, rebuild Kokkos with -DKokkos_ENABLE_OPENMP=ON
, and then re-configure and rebuild KokkosKernels. Then the command you've been trying will work.
